In this episode of the DMI podcast, host ⁠⁠Will Francis⁠⁠ speaks with ⁠⁠Mark Kilens⁠⁠, CEO and co-founder of ⁠⁠Tack⁠⁠, a community and consultancy focused on helping companies go to market. Mark shares a fresh perspective on how go-to-market strategies must evolve by putting people, not companies, at the heart of everything. From building trust to leveraging networks over traditional channels, Mark offers plenty of insights that challenge the status quo and equip marketers to thrive in a rapidly changing landscape.
